Understanding Absolute and Relative Strength

Absolute strength is the total amount of weight lifted, regardless of the athlete's size, while relative strength considers the amount of weight lifted compared to the lifter's own body weight.

So, for example, if Lifter A weighs 100 kg and deadlifts 200 kg, and Lifter B weighs 60 kg and deadlifts 150 kg, Lifter A lifts more weight overall—but Lifter B lifts 2.5x their body weight, while Lifter A lifts only 2x. Relative to their own size, Lifter B is arguably even stronger!

Technique and Equipment Matter

Another factor is the technique and equipment being used. Are all three lifters performing the same lift? Do they each have access to the same type of barbell, plates, belt, and footwear? For instance, some plates are larger due to being bumper plates for Olympic lifting, but do not weigh any more than smaller, denser powerlifting plates.

Even grip width and lifting stance can play a role in how heavy a lift appears. Someone with perfect technique might make a maximum lift look easier than someone with less experience, regardless of the weight.

What You Don't See Matters

Sometimes the heaviest lift isn't obvious at all. If we only look at the size of plates or the number of discs stacked at the ends of the bar, we might be misled. Weight plates come in a variety of materials—some are rubber-coated training plates, others are competition steel plates—and identical-looking plates may have very different masses.

There's also the possibility of camera angles and perspectives exaggerating or minimizing the apparent size of weight plates.

Who Is Lifting the Heaviest?

So, which of these three is really lifting the heaviest? Without knowing their exact body weights, the types of plates being used, or even the specific lift being performed, it's impossible to declare a definitive winner just based on the image.

But here's the deeper insight: The strongest lifter isn't always the one with the biggest weights on the bar. Sometimes, the most impressive display of strength comes from athletes who maximize their performance relative to their own size. That's why at international competitions, champions are often crowned not just based on absolute numbers, but calculated scores like the Wilks or Sinclair formula that level the playing field across weight classes.
